At the core of this relationship lies the principle of leverage. Real estate, unlike many investment vehicles, allows for the possibility of acquiring significant assets with relatively modest capital through borrowed funds. When employed judiciously, this can amplify returns substantially. For instance, purchasing a property using a mortgage not only increases one’s potential for returns but also facilitates the accumulation of equity over time. This equity, in turn, can be tapped into for future investments, creating a virtuous cycle of financial growth.

Furthermore, the tax implications tied to real estate investments cannot be overlooked. Various incentives, deductions, and credits exist that can be leveraged to maximize returns. For instance, property depreciation can offset rental income, minimizing tax liabilities. Understanding these financial intricacies not only solidifies the profitability of investments but also ensures compliance with pertinent regulations. Yet, as promising as real estate investment appears, it is not devoid of risks. Market downturns, tenant issues, and maintenance costs can all impact financial outcomes. As such, conducting thorough due diligence prior to any acquisition is crucial. Employing a meticulous screening process for potential properties—considering factors such as location, condition, and prospective cash flow—is instrumental in mitigating risks.
